Things to pick out about Living in Sweden

Are you secretly dreaming of a quality life? You’d better wake up and make your end destination to living in Sweden. The country, just like other Scandinavian countries, knows best how to take care of its residents. Life there is not just quality but also comes with a full package of happiness. If you revel … Read more